About This Organization

Baylor University is a nonprofit organization based in WACO, TX. It received its IRS tax-exempt ruling in 1991. The organization is classified under IRC Section 501(c)(03). It operates in the area of education. Total assets are reported at $4B. Annual income is $1.5B. The organization has received $18.1M in foundation grants from 26 funders. It has received $1.2B in federal awards from 5 agencies.
